SAINT PAUL, Minn.

Shawn Shipman rushed for 151 yards and two touchdowns to power St. Thomas (MN) to a 32-6 victory over Division II-member Michigan Tech on Saturday.

Shipman scored on a 1-yard run on the first possession for St. Thomas (1-1) and capped off the first half with a 1-yard TD run in the final minute to give the Tommies a 26-3 lead at intermission.

St. Thomas holder Kolby Gartner kept the ball on a field-goal attempt and scored on an 11-yard run to push the Tommies’ lead to 32-3 after three quarters.

Cade Sexauer completed 8 of 17 passes for 91 yards, including a 33-yard scoring strike to Andrew McElroy in the second quarter.

Drew Wyble kicked two field goals for the Huskies.
